    The Energy of Figs in Samburu County

    Within the basaltic soils of Samburu County, Kenya, a outstanding phenomenon has been noticed. Researchers, presenting on the Goldschmidt convention in Prague, have targeted their consideration on three species of fig timber: Ficus wakefieldii, F. natalensis, and F. glumosa. These timber should not simply contributing to the native ecosystem however are additionally partaking in a rare means of carbon transformation.

    In contrast to typical fruit-bearing timber, these figs have the distinctive capacity to seize carbon and convert it into limestone. This course of is important because it permits for the long-term sequestration of carbon, even after the timber have died. The mechanism behind this is called the “oxalate-carbonate pathway,” which facilitates the transformation of carbon dioxide into calcium carbonate, or limestone, throughout the tree’s trunk.

    This capacity units these fig timber aside, as they retailer carbon in a stable and steady type inside their wooden. This discovery not solely highlights the timber’ ecological significance but in addition their potential function in mitigating local weather change. By understanding and harnessing this pure course of, we might improve carbon storage strategies considerably.

    How Does It Work?

    The method begins with the tree capturing carbon dioxide from the environment, a functionality shared by many crops. Nonetheless, these fig timber take it a step additional. They convert the carbon dioxide into calcium oxalate crystals. The following section of the method entails a symbiotic relationship with micro organism and fungi, which helps remodel these crystals into calcium carbonate, generally generally known as limestone.

    This limestone turns into embedded all through the wooden of the tree, successfully locking away carbon in a steady and everlasting type. Researchers have utilized superior imaging methods, just like the Stanford Synchrotron Radiation Lightsource, to review this course of at a nano degree. Their findings verify that the limestone is just not merely superficial however is built-in throughout the tree’s wooden construction.

    Such deep mineralization signifies that these timber are creating an enduring carbon sink, somewhat than storing carbon in momentary varieties. This course of affords an revolutionary strategy to carbon sequestration, one which could possibly be harnessed to fight the continuing local weather disaster successfully.

    The Significance of the Discovery

    The invention of the oxalate-carbonate pathway in fig timber marks the primary time this course of has been noticed in fruit-bearing timber. Whereas the pathway itself has been recognized for a while, its software in timber that additionally produce meals is unprecedented. Earlier research, resembling these involving the Iroko tree, have demonstrated comparable behaviors, however the mixture of carbon sequestration and meals manufacturing in figs is groundbreaking.

    This discovering might doubtlessly revolutionize sustainable agroforestry practices. By deciding on timber that may each sequester carbon and supply meals, we might concurrently tackle local weather change and meals safety. The oxalate-carbonate pathway affords a pure and long-lasting resolution to carbon storage, making a steady, rock-like type that persists over time.
